Problem last sprint: long fills starved on themed grids, blowing the time budget. Mitigation: beam-limited candidate expansion plus early abort when crossing-letter entropy drops below threshold. Results: 94% of themed grids fill under two seconds, up from 61%. Tradeoff: slightly lower average word quality score, acceptable per editorial review with the Marlowe puzzle team. Constants were tuned on the standard benchmark set; current values below.

limits module of taweg-kaguf:
QUOTAS = {
    "holael": 2,
    "wenath": 1,
    "ralath": 2,
    "ulaath": 2,
}

Key ceremony, step 7 — Gaugewright metrics sidecar. Confirm the aggregation sidecar is drained on all Copperline nodes. Verify flush interval is zero. Rotate the signing key in witness of two operators. Record serials in the ceremony log. Restart sidecar, confirm counters resume. If the sealed key store refuses the new key, recover it using the passphrase recorded directly below this item.

vault phrase of bagef-yahip = casael-ralius

**Q: Why do Meadowcal sync conflicts sometimes resolve in favor of the stale event?**

Meadowcal uses last-writer-wins keyed on the upstream revision, not wall-clock time. If a provider returns a cached revision, our resolver can prefer a stale copy. Reviewers should check that conflict-path changes compare revisions, never timestamps, and that tombstones are retained for the full grace window. The resolution algorithm and edge cases are written up on the internal page below.

operations page: https://confluence.lumicsys.internal/projects/display/projects/display